Xwejni Salt Pans

The Cini family have been working these salt pans for over a hundred years. Harvest runs May to September.

The pans are cut into the limestone shore between Marsalforn and Żebbuġ. From a distance they read as geometry — pale rectangles holding squares of evaporating sea. Up close they're a working farm. The Cini family have been here for over a hundred years; today Josephine handles the harvest, Emmanuel is still the public face.

The work happens May through September, peaks in midsummer when the sun does most of the labour. If you arrive at the right hour you'll see someone in waders raking salt into pyramids. The shop at the road serves the salt straight from those pyramids — buy a bag and bring it home.
